Transaction 51976cfa9d778a834b620e7afb55cddf198bbfa159e55203653965d167e0d398
2 Input
2 Outputs
- 51976cfa9d778a834b620e7afb55cddf198bbfa159e55203653965d167e0d398:0
- 51976cfa9d778a834b620e7afb55cddf198bbfa159e55203653965d167e0d398:1
value 12288
address 1MfgwhuT3gXoudfQ5kYqKmv6nBJ2xdytEk
value 7042050
address 1A3f2hqdmLXW3TnP5xoBccfxnb4KfQGL1i